Yemisi Adeyeye, Co-founder/Managing Director, Lifefount Hospital

Yemisi Adeyeye is the co-founder and managing director of Lifefount Hospital, a leading hospital in cancer care, surgery, and endoscopy. She is a fellow of Institute of Management Consultants and pioneer president of Academy for Women Entrepreneurs (AWE) which is a part of the white House-led Women’s Global Development and Prosperity Initiative (W-GDP).

She authored her maiden book ‘Entrepreneurship is a Beautiful Thing’ which is a business guide for aspiring and seasoned business owners who seeks to acquire business management skills.

She is an international mentor and trainer who has won several awards and scholarships including Tony Elumelu Foundation Entrepreneurship Program, Cherie Blair Foundation Business Women Program, Road to growth and World bank Women X Scholarship.

She sits on the advisory board of AIESEC ILC. She has postgraduate certification in Leadership and management from the University of Washington, USA.

Yemisi Adeyeye is very passionate as promoting entrepreneurship and health education and she cofounded the Lifefount Foundation which has many social impact projects like Lifefount business Network project facilitates business trainings, seminars and conferences, Lifefount Cooperative society project is a peer to peer funding of businesses from financial contributions of members.

Yemisi leveraged on technology to train 1,154 youths and female business owners on how to launch and structure their businesses profitably and sustainably during the pandemic. Lifefount Hospital under her leadership also leveraged on technology and trained about 1,000 medical personnels on COVID-19 and cancer care with facilitators from UK, Pakistan, Spain and Nigeria.
